Hello. Thanks for you reply. I checked the SAM7X256 Data-sheet carefully and able to enable UART1. My Serial.C is below presented for Both UART0 and UART1:
****************************************************************************************** #include <AT91SAM7X256.H>
#define BR 115200 #define AT91B_MCK ((18432000*73/14)/2) #define BRD (AT91B_MCK/16/BR)
AT91S_USART * pUSART0 = AT91C_BASE_US0; AT91S_USART * pUSART1 = AT91C_BASE_US1;
void init_UART0 (void) {
*AT91C_PMC_PCER = (1 << AT91C_ID_PIOA) | (1 << AT91C_ID_US0);
*AT91C_PIOA_PDR = AT91C_PA0_RXD0 | AT91C_PA1_TXD0;
pUSART0->US_CR = AT91C_US_RSTRX | AT91C_US_RSTTX | AT91C_US_RXDIS | AT91C_US_TXDIS;
pUSART0->US_MR = AT91C_US_USMODE_NORMAL | AT91C_US_CLKS_CLOCK | AT91C_US_CHRL_8_BITS | AT91C_US_PAR_NONE | AT91C_US_NBSTOP_1_BIT;
pUSART0->US_BRGR = BRD;
pUSART0->US_CR = AT91C_US_RXEN | AT91C_US_TXEN; }
int sendchar_UART0 (int ch) {
if (ch == '\n') { while (!(pUSART0->US_CSR & AT91C_US_TXRDY)); pUSART0->US_THR = '\r'; } while (!(pUSART0->US_CSR & AT91C_US_TXRDY)); return (pUSART0->US_THR = ch); }
int getkey_UART0 (void) {
while (!(pUSART0->US_CSR & AT91C_US_RXRDY)); return (pUSART0->US_RHR); }
void init_UART1 (void) {
*AT91C_PMC_PCER = (1 << AT91C_ID_PIOA) | (1 << AT91C_ID_US1);
*AT91C_PIOA_PDR = AT91C_PA5_RXD1 | AT91C_PA6_TXD1;
pUSART1->US_CR = AT91C_US_RSTRX | AT91C_US_RSTTX | AT91C_US_RXDIS | AT91C_US_TXDIS;
pUSART1->US_MR = AT91C_US_USMODE_NORMAL | AT91C_US_CLKS_CLOCK | AT91C_US_CHRL_8_BITS | AT91C_US_PAR_NONE | AT91C_US_NBSTOP_1_BIT;
pUSART1->US_BRGR = BRD;
pUSART1->US_CR = AT91C_US_RXEN | AT91C_US_TXEN; }
int sendchar_UART1 (int ch) {
if (ch == '\n') { while (!(pUSART1->US_CSR & AT91C_US_TXRDY)); pUSART1->US_THR = '\r'; } while (!(pUSART1->US_CSR & AT91C_US_TXRDY)); return (pUSART1->US_THR = ch); }
int getkey_UART1 (void) {
while (!(pUSART1->US_CSR & AT91C_US_RXRDY)); return (pUSART1->US_RHR); } ******************************************************************************************
I can send data ether UART0 or UART1 by using init_UART0() or init_UART1(). But can not able to enable both UART's together.
